For the first time, we took Bubbly & Banter on the road to visit some amazing friends in Beverly Hills. Usually, a 15-20 minute endeavor, this is an extended B&B (coming in at close to 50 minutes) because we stayed true to our roots and drank the whole bottle before ending the podcast. And, to drop some knowledge, a jeroboam is four bottles so, we were busy. In case you don’t want to listen to the whole thing, here are some places to jump to for interesting content:

3:30; 10:00, 19:00: Local, twitter, Yelp, etc. (local comes up again at 19:00)

8:40: why this group hates Foursquare

13:20: Are you drowning in your own Koolaid? And are you really moving the needle with those social media stuff?

15:00: Stop treating social media like traditional marketing

17:00: Engage with the people who are pissed, they care (forgive the bubbly refill break, this convo continues after)

23:20: Why consumer feedback for brands is crucial – and why you should listen

25:40: Promotion vs Connection (the old vs the new)

28:00: Crowdsourcing Vitamin Water label with Facebook

31:30: All the “You” campaigns – and, if your product sucks, no amount of PR/marketing money will help

34:15: Mark drops the LA vs SF bomb, the room reacts

38:50: Jeroboam is empty, Jean immediately asks re location of regular size backup bottle

40:10: The Rise of the Creative Class and why you should read this book

41:45: “We could open another bottle of champagne” @julzie – “Hey, his glass is empty and I’m not OK with that” @notcot

44:00: Nicole drops some knowledge from UofO that continues to drive her – if you are a creative, constant output requires constant input – and why Jean built a network of sites around this powerful idea
